Section 44:02:07:72 - Toilet facilities

Universal Citation: SD Admin Rules 44:02:07:72

Current through Register Vol. 50, page 114, March 25, 2024

At least one toilet, but not fewer than the number of toilets required by law must be provided. Toilet facilities must meet the following requirements:

(1) A toilet room located on the premises must be completely enclosed and provided with a tight-fitting and self-closing door;

(2) Toilet rooms must be conveniently located and accessible to employees during all hours of operation;

(3) Toilet rooms and fixtures must be kept clean and in good repair. A supply of toilet tissue must be provided at each toilet at all times. Easily cleanable waste receptacles must be provided for refuse materials. Toilet rooms used by women must have a least one covered waste receptacle; and

(4) Each toilet room must be provided with mechanical ventilation of sufficient capacity to effectively remove odors and vapors from the room.
